Transaction

d8ebe870ea720588f5b08818dff605bdd5f42e6c8083b78ef24ac5796726923d

Summary

In Block61222
TimeThu, 16 Feb 2023 21:27:15 UTC
Total Input960.96354167 Nebula
Total Output1015.96354167 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
905831 Confirmations1015.96354167 Nebula
Raw Transaction